Posted on 5/12/20 at 11:11 am to AlxTgr
It's actually not about hoarding in this case. My FIL works for Whirlpool...apparently the manufacturer that produces the electrical harnesses for all of the major brands has been shut down in Mexico due to workers coming down with the Rona. This is why there's a shortage of appliances at the moment.
